Samuel Porter Glenn was born in 1746 in Kent, Delaware, United States, the child of Thomas F Glenn Sr And Christina J Wilson. In 1790, Samuel Porter Glenn resided in Pendleton, South Carolina, United States. Samuel Porter Glenn married Elizabeth Morrow, and had children including Thomas N Glenn. Samuel Porter Glenn passed away in 1813 in Hermitage Springs, Clay, Tennessee, United States.
